Background
The sewage treatment is an important component for water resource treatment, and industrial and domestic sewage can be discharged after being treated by sewage treatment equipment, so that natural water resource pollution is avoided, and the natural water environment is protected.
The sewage treatment integrated device on the existing market is various, and in the process of sewage treatment, the filtering mechanism filters sewage, and the filter screen is not cleaned in time in the use process, so that the filter screen is blocked, and meanwhile, the sewage treatment integrated device is insufficient in stirring by using medicament treatment sewage, so that the sewage treatment effect is reduced, and most of integrated sewage treatment devices are fixedly connected and are not convenient to transport and maintain.
Therefore, there is a need for an integrated sewage treatment apparatus capable of improving modular movement, sewage treatment efficiency, and convenient disassembly to solve the above problems.

Detailed Description
The present invention will be described in further detail with reference to the following detailed description, so as to better illustrate the advantages of the present invention.
Example 1
As shown in fig. 1, an integrated sewage treatment device convenient for modular movement comprises a box body 1, the box body 1 is hollow, a moving component 2 is arranged on the inner bottom surface of the box body 1, the moving component 2 comprises a threaded rod 21 and a sliding block 22, the lower side surface of the sliding block 22 is in sliding connection with the inner bottom surface of the box body 1, the upper side surface of the sliding block 22 is connected with a support plate 23, the left end of the threaded rod 21 penetrates through the sliding block 22 and is in threaded connection with the sliding block 22, a driving part for driving the threaded rod 21 to rotate is arranged at the right end of the threaded rod 21, a group of support plates 24 for supporting the threaded rod 21 are respectively arranged on the inner bottom surfaces of the box body 1 at the left side and the right side of the sliding block 22, the two groups of support plates 24 are in rotating connection with the threaded rod 21 and are in sliding connection with the support plate 23, a support bar 25 is arranged on the inner wall of the box body 1 in sliding connection with the support plate 23, the driving part is a first motor 3, and the inner bottom surface of the box body 1 is fixedly connected with the support plate 23;
a filter tank 4, a treatment tank 5 and a sterilization tank 6 are sequentially arranged on the support plate 23 from left to right, the filter tank 4, the treatment tank 5 and the sterilization tank 6 are sequentially connected through pipe fittings, the filter tank 4, the treatment tank 5 and the sterilization tank 6 are sequentially connected through a liquid inlet pipe and a liquid outlet pipe, a first flange is arranged at the port of the liquid inlet pipe, a second flange is arranged at the port of the liquid outlet pipe, the first flange is connected with the second flange through bolts, the liquid outlet pipe of the filter tank 4 is detachably connected with the liquid inlet pipe of the treatment tank 5 through the first flange, the liquid outlet pipe of the treatment tank 5 is detachably connected with the liquid inlet pipe of the sterilization tank 6 through the first flange, an ultraviolet lamp is arranged on the inner wall of the sterilization tank 6, and an active carbon purification plate is arranged at the liquid inlet pipe on the inner wall of the sterilization tank 6;
two groups of filter screens and brush assemblies 43 are arranged in the filter tank 4, each brush assembly 43 consists of a shaft rod 431 and a brush 432, one end of each shaft rod 431 penetrates through the filter tank 4 and is rotatably connected with the filter tank 4, a first clamping block 82 is arranged at the upper end of each shaft rod 431, each brush 432 is fixedly connected with the shaft rod 431 positioned at the filter screen, the two groups of filter screens sequentially comprise a first filter screen 41 and a second filter screen 42 from top to bottom, the mesh of the first filter screen 41 is larger than that of the second filter screen 42, the upper end of the shaft rod 431 on the first filter screen 41 penetrates through the filter tank 4 and is rotatably connected with the filter tank 4, and the lower end of the shaft rod 431 of the first filter screen 41 penetrates through the first filter screen 41 and is fixedly connected with the shaft rod 431 of the second filter screen 42;
a stirring piece is arranged in the treatment tank 5 and is connected with a rotating shaft 51 positioned in the treatment tank 5, the upper end of the rotating shaft 51 penetrates through the treatment tank 5 and is rotationally connected with the treatment tank 5, first clamping blocks 82 are arranged at the upper ends of the rotating shaft 51, the stirring piece is six groups of stirring rods 52, the stirring rods 52 are connected with the rotating shaft 51, the stirring rods 52 are distributed on two sides of the rotating shaft 51 in a crossed manner, and the lower end of the rotating shaft 51 is rotationally connected with the inner bottom surface of the treatment tank 5;
as shown in fig. 3 and 4, a second motor 8 connected through a connecting piece 81 is arranged on the inner wall of the front side of the box body 1, a second clamping block 83 movably clamped with the first clamping block 82 is arranged on an output shaft of the second motor 8, the first clamping block 82 and the second clamping block 83 are movably clamped through a linear concave block and convex block structure, the first clamping block 82 is a concave block, and the second clamping block 83 is a convex block;
as shown in fig. 5, a medicament tank 7 is arranged on the treatment tank 5, an opening is arranged at the bottom of the medicament tank 7, a connecting rod 72 is arranged on the rotating shaft 51, and an arc-shaped baffle 71 for blocking the opening is arranged on the connecting rod 72 at the opening;
first motor 3, second motor 8 chooses for use to sell for use and rotates the motor or according to selling to rotate the motor and carry out the appearance adjustment and install to this device with the adaptation, through setting up removal subassembly 2, make filter tank 4, treatment tank 5 and retort 6 can remove in box 1, filter tank 4 can remove the position of treatment tank 5, make second motor 8 not only can drive the rotation axis 51 in the treatment tank 5 and drive puddler 52 and stir sewage, can also drive axostylus axostyle 431 in the filter tank 4 and drive brush 432 and clear up the filter screen, therefore, the efficiency is improved, filter tank 4, treatment tank 5 and retort 6 can dismantle the connection through the pipe fitting, the convenience is to filter tank 4, treatment tank 5 and retort 6 are dismantled and are assembled.
The operation method of the liquid culture device comprises the following steps:
the sewage is firstly filtered by the filter tank 4, the sewage is conveyed to the treatment tank 5 through a pipeline, the second motor 8 is positioned above the treatment tank 5, the second motor 8 is started, the output shaft of the second motor 8 drives the first clamping block 82 to rotate, the first clamping block 82 drives the second clamping block 83 to rotate, so that the rotating shaft 51 is driven to rotate, finally, the rotating shaft 51 drives the arc-shaped baffle 71 and the stirring rod 52 to rotate, a medicament is added into the treatment tank 5 and is stirred, the treated sewage is conveyed into the sterilization tank 6 through the pipeline, the sterilization tank 6 sterilizes the sewage, and the sewage is finally discharged from a liquid outlet pipe of the sterilization tank 6;
when the sieve mesh of filter screen will be cleared up, first motor 3 drives threaded rod 21 forward rotation to drive slider 22 and support plate 23 and remove to the right side, filter jar 4 and remove the position of handling jar 5, first fixture block 82 on the first motor 3 and the second fixture block 83 joint on the axostylus axostyle 431, rotate first motor 3, drive brush 432 and clear up the filter screen sieve mesh, the back is cleared up, reverse rotation threaded rod 21 again, filter jar 4, handle jar 5 and retort 6 remove the normal position.
Example 2
This embodiment is basically the same as embodiment 1, and is different from this embodiment in that, as shown in fig. 2, be equipped with guide plate 61 in the jar 6 that disinfects, guide plate 61 below is equipped with absorbing plate 62, and absorbing plate 62 adopts the active carbon material, and guide plate 61 slows down the velocity of flow that gets into the interior sewage of jar 6 that disinfects for ultraviolet lamp carries out more abundant disinfection to sewage, and absorbing plate 62 below guide plate 61 absorbs harmful substance and peculiar smell in the sewage, compares in embodiment 1, and the disinfection's of disinfecting of jar 6 that disinfects effect is better.
